⢠Fundamentals of Automation and Robotics: An introduction to the core concepts of automation and robotics, including their applications in the pharmaceutical industry. This unit will cover the basics of mechanical engineering, electrical engineering, and computer science that are essential for understanding automation systems.
⢠Robotic Systems in Pharmaceutical Manufacturing: This unit will explore the various types of robotic systems used in pharmaceutical manufacturing, including articulated robots, SCARA robots, and delta robots. Students will learn about the advantages and disadvantages of each type of robot and how to select the appropriate robot for a particular application.
⢠Automation and Control Systems: This unit will cover the various types of control systems used in automation, including programmable logic controllers (PLCs), distributed control systems (DCS), and supervisory control and data acquisition (SCADA) systems. Students will learn how to design, implement, and troubleshoot control systems for pharmaceutical manufacturing processes.
⢠Sensors and Instrumentation: This unit will cover the various types of sensors and instruments used in automation and robotics, including pressure sensors, temperature sensors, and flow sensors. Students will learn how to select, install, calibrate, and troubleshoot sensors and instruments for pharmaceutical manufacturing processes.
⢠Machine Vision and Image Processing: This unit will explore the use of machine vision and image processing in automation and robotics. Students will learn how to design, implement, and troubleshoot machine vision systems for pharmaceutical manufacturing processes, including applications such as object recognition, inspection, and measurement.
⢠Safety and Regulatory Compliance: This unit will cover the safety and regulatory requirements for automation and robotics in the pharmaceutical industry. Students will learn about the various safety standards and regulations, including those set by the Food and Drug Administration (FDA), Occupational Safety and Health Administration (OSHA), and International Organization for Standardization (ISO).
